Nutritionist Jobs In Kenya.
Feed the children – Kenya is seeking to recruit the position of Nutritionist HIV/AIDS.This is a one year renewable contract. Based in Nairobi, the incumbent will report to the HIV/AIDS Manager.
Closing date: 28 Sep 2010
Location: Kenya

Key responsibilities:
* Supervising Nutrition intervention activities in all ares of operation.
* Carry out Nutrition counselling sessions for both individual and group cases.
* Coordinating Nutrition Education sessions in the communities.
* Making household visits for progress follow up and nutrition interventions.
* Train community mobilizers on Nutrition values, safe food preparation and prescription.
* Carry out assesment and monitoring of nutrition progress for specific cases.
* Prepare and compile Organizational reports and those shared by Patners.
* Give technical input and practical guidance on activities directed towards improvement of nutrition for PLWHA.
* Attending and participating at Nutrition related coordination/stakeholders meetings on behalf of the program.
* Patnering with other organizations to expand nutrition services offered to beneficiaries.
* Perform any other duties as required.

Qualifications, Skills and Experience:
* At least a Bachelor’s degree in Human Nutrition, sociology or community development.
* Two years’ NGO experience working with communities through participatory methods.
* Creative self-starter with resilience to cover long hours of work with minimum supervision.
* Excellent report-writing skills in both written and oral presentation.
* Good computer skills.
* Experience working in collection and management of project databases.
* Good interpersonal skills.
